The SH3 domain-containing kinase-binding protein 1 (SH3KBP1) also known as Cin85 is a multifunctional adapter protein involved in signal transduction pathways. It has a molecular mass of approximately 85 kDa. SH3KBP1 is expressed in a variety of tissues including the brain heart and lungs reflecting its diverse roles in cellular processes. This protein contains multiple SH3 domains that facilitate the binding with other proteins making SH3KBP1 an important modulator of protein-protein interactions.
Biological function summary

SH3KBP1 plays a role in cellular signaling and endocytosis. It forms part of a complex that participates in the regulation of membrane trafficking where it helps in internalization and down-regulation of receptor tyrosine kinases. SH3KBP1 interacts with other signaling molecules allowing it to coordinate the spatial and temporal dynamics of signaling pathways. This protein’s involvement in endocytic pathways highlights its significance in regulating cellular responses to external stimuli.

Pathways

SH3KBP1 is an integral part of the epidermal growth factor receptor (EGFR) signaling and the B-cell receptor (BCR) signaling pathways. In the EGFR pathway it facilitates receptor internalization affecting processes such as proliferation and survival. SH3KBP1 interacts with proteins like c-Cbl and Grb2 which are key players in receptor endocytosis and signal transduction. Through these interactions it modulates signal cascades that influence numerous cellular outcomes.

SH3KBP1 is implicated in cancer and autoimmune diseases. Its role in EGFR signaling connects it to cancer progression as dysregulation of this pathway can lead to uncontrolled cell growth. In autoimmune diseases SH3KBP1's interaction with BCR signaling components including CD19 and Syk can affect immune cell function and lead to pathological immune responses. Understanding the role of SH3KBP1 in these contexts can inform therapeutic strategies targeting its pathway involvement.

Target data

Adapter protein involved in regulating diverse signal transduction pathways. Involved in the regulation of endocytosis and lysosomal degradation of ligand-induced receptor tyrosine kinases, including EGFR and MET/hepatocyte growth factor receptor, through an association with CBL and endophilins. The association with CBL, and thus the receptor internalization, may be inhibited by an interaction with PDCD6IP and/or SPRY2. Involved in regulation of ligand-dependent endocytosis of the IgE receptor. Attenuates phosphatidylinositol 3-kinase activity by interaction with its regulatory subunit (By similarity). May be involved in regulation of cell adhesion; promotes the interaction between TTK2B and PDCD6IP. May be involved in the regulation of cellular stress response via the MAPK pathways through its interaction with MAP3K4. Is involved in modulation of tumor necrosis factor mediated apoptosis. Plays a role in the regulation of cell morphology and cytoskeletal organization. Required in the control of cell shape and migration. Has an essential role in the stimulation of B cell activation (PubMed : 29636373).
